The 100m final of the Seoul Olympics was one of the most eagerly anticipated races, and the race itself was a sensation with Ben Johnson storming ahead to win in a world record time of 9.79 s. Carl Lewis set a new American record of 9.92 s. Three days later Ben Johnson was disqualified for testing positive for steroids. The first person to achieve that accomplishment had been Lewis' idol, Jesse Owens. In the 100 meters, Lewis was transcendent, setting an Olympic record by besting the next closest runner by a record eight feet. In all, Lewis won nine gold medals, including a final gold in 1996 in the long jump. He did go on to compete in four Olympic Games1984 in Los Angeles, 1988 in Seoul, 1992 in Barcelona and 1996 in Atlanta.
